Mesothelioma Lawyers

Mesothelioma cases require years of experience and specialist knowledge. A mesothelioma lawyer with experience will have a wide variety of resources to help victims receive compensation.

It can take years for symptoms to manifest due to the long latency time of mesothelioma. A mesothelioma lawyer will look over medical records, examine the history of work, and collect evidence to build a strong case.

Real Estate Litigation

Asbestos, a mineral that is fibrous that has numerous industrial uses. It was used for decades in building materials and construction because it is pliable as well as fire-resistant and has high tensile strengths. Unfortunately, asbestos is toxic and can cause many types of mesothelioma-related diseases like lung cancer and pleural msothelioma. These are generally fatal. Asbestos victims require legal representation in order to receive financial compensation for funeral costs, and income loss.

The best mesothelioma lawyers possess specialized knowledge of asbestos litigation, and can help clients understand their rights. The type of lawyer that works on a fee-based basis. That means that the fees of the attorney are contingent on the outcome of a settlement or verdict that is favorable for their client. Lawyers may charge for research, drafting legal documents, taking and taking depositions, preparing and conducting trials, and other related tasks.

It is crucial to engage a lawyer as soon as possible following diagnosis of mesothelioma or the death of a loved one due to an asbestos-related disease. The statute of limitations gives an period of time to file a lawsuit, and typically, that time limit begins at the time of diagnosis in personal injury cases, and the date of death in claims for wrongful deaths.

A national firm that specializes in asbestos litigation usually has access to key information and databases and can help patients in finding out what, when and how they were exposed to asbestos. This information is vital in seeking compensation from asbestos manufacturers responsible for victims' health issues.

A reputable mesothelioma law firm can also advise victims about potential asbestos trust funds from which they could receive financial compensation. A number of asbestos companies have filed for bankruptcy, and though the majority of them aren't sued, their assets can be used for victims to receive compensation. This is how asbestos victims and their families are able to get millions of dollars in settlements and verdicts. Workers' Compensation Claims

Anyone diagnosed with an asbestos-related illness such as mesothelioma, lung cancer may be eligible for financial compensation. Compensation from a lawsuit may help pay for medical expenses, lost wages, home care expenses, funeral and burial costs in the case a deceased victim and more. Attorneys who specialize in asbestos litigation can help victims and their families to pursue claims against the parties responsible for the exposure.

The lawyers at Weitz & Luxenberg are experienced in workers' compensation claims and personal injury cases that involve asbestos exposure. Their clients include shipyard workers, railroad workers, those working in the construction and automotive industries, as well as veterans of the United States Armed Forces. Many of these individuals had exposure to asbestos at work and took the hazardous material home which exposed their families.

In addition to assisting victims in seeking compensation, lawyers can also assist individuals in filing claims for disability benefits through the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A). People who suffer from mesothelioma or other asbestos-related illnesses that are related to work qualify to receive compensation under the workers compensation system. To receive this compensation, the injured party must prove that they were exposed to asbestos while on the job.

Anyone who has been diagnosed with an asbestos-related condition should contact a lawyer immediately. Mesothelioma is a cancer that can be fatal that is often difficult to detect and often develops several years after exposure. A knowledgeable attorney can assist the victim or his family in obtaining evidence, such as medical records and employment histories in order to file an effective claim for compensation.

The time-limit for most personal injury claims is three years. However, this is usually extended in cases of mesothelioma, or other asbestos-related illnesses. It can take a long time for mesothelioma symptoms to develop and sufferers of this cancerous form could have worked and lived in various places around the country and world. Therefore, it is imperative that those who believe they might be eligible for compensation, consult an attorney right away to go over the details of their claim.

Personal Injury Claims

Asbestos exposure can cause a myriad of serious illnesses. This includes mesothelioma (a cancerous tumor that attacks the linings of the lungs or stomach). Asbestosis is a painful respiratory disease that can cause disfigurement. In some jurisdictions, individuals suffering from mesothelioma or other asbestos-related illnesses have the right to seek compensation for past, current and future medical expenses, lost income, suffering and punitive damages.

A New York asbestos lawyer can help victims and their family members receive the compensation they are due for these debilitating conditions. A law firm that handles these cases on a nationwide basis may be able to receive a higher amount of compensation than any single state law firm due to its network and resources.

Lawyers at the Lanier Law Firm specialize in making large corporations accountable when they recklessly expose people to asbestos. Asbestos is a naturally occurring mineral that was prized in the 20th Century for its fire-retardant properties. It was used in everything from shipbuilding to car brakes. The Lanier Law Firm helped people suffering from mesothelioma or any other asbestos-related illnesses receive compensation for their losses.

In the United States, asbestos has been found in many jobs. The most at-risk group are those working on ships and construction sites, in powerhouses and in the automobile industry. Certain veterans of the military may have been exposed asbestos while serving in the Navy or the Army. An experienced attorney could assist these veterans in filing VA claims for disability benefits as well as access to medical treatment that is free.
